No. 1915 R E S O L U T I O N WHEREAS, Members of the St. John Lutheran Church in Bishop celebrated the 100th anniversary of their church's founding on April 21, 2013; and WHEREAS, This historic congregation was organized in 1913 as the Zion Evangelical Lutheran Church with 13 charter members; services were originally held at the West Ward School or in a private home before the first church building was constructed, and were conducted in German; the congregation moved to its current location in 1951, and the facilities were expanded several years later to offer more amenities as well as office space and classrooms; and WHEREAS, Over the years, the church has benefited from the able leadership of many dedicated members of the clergy, and today that tradition of service continues with Reverend Melvin Q. Antonio, who assumed the pulpit in 2009; and WHEREAS, United by their shared faith and strong traditions, the members of this notable house of worship have initiated a variety of commendable programs that offer fellowship and support; the Women of the Evangelical Lutheran Church of America quilt every month and sponsor donation collections for Lutheran World Relief; moreover, the church hosts a monthly luncheon and an annual fund-raising hamburger supper and participates in the Bishop Community Thanksgiving and Easter Sunrise Services; and WHEREAS, Throughout the past century, many Bishop residents have looked to St. John Lutheran Church for spiritual enrichment and guidance, and it is a pleasure to join in honoring the church at this special time in its rich history;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ives of the 83rd Texas Legislature hereby commemorate the 100th anniversary of the founding of St. John Lutheran Church and extend to its members and clergy sincere best wishes for the future; and, be it further RESOLVED, That an official copy of this resolution be prepared for the church as an expression of high regard by the Texas House of Representatives.
